The Cabay Bag is the perfect travel companion. Originally designed as a cable organisation bag, the inside organisational pockets enable everything to be packed and ready to go for your next adventure.


This listing is for the instant downloadable pattern templates and booklet. This includes full colour step by step instructions, and full sized templates to print, SVG files for your cutting machine and Projector file as well as a free video tutorial.


Features

  • Double handles with hidden connectors
  • Outside zipper pocket
  • Double zipper compartment
  • Inside slip pockets/ mesh pockets
  • One compartment lies completely flat
  • One compartment is gusseted to stop items falling out.

You Will Need

Fabric:

  • Outer Fabric: 1/2m (20”) or 1 x 12" roll
  • Lining Fabric: 1/2m (20”)

Interfacing and Stabiliser:

  • Non-Woven interfacing: 1/2m (20”)
  • Woven interfacing: 1/2m (20”)
  • Fusible Foam Stabiliser: 1/2m (20”) (can be omitted if using faux leather or substituted for fusible fleece)
  • Decovil Light Stabiliser: 22cm (8 3/4“) wide x 12cm (4 3/4“) high

Zips and Hardware:

  • Webbing: 60cm (approx. 24”) x 2.5cm (1”)

Zippers:

  • 2 x 47.5cm (18 3/4“) Size 5 Zips; or Zipper Tapes and Pulls (each with 1 or 2 zipper pulls attached)
  • 1 (or 2) x 20cm (7 7/8“) Size 5 Zip; or Zipper Tape and Pull,

(choose the number of zips in this length according to how many zip pockets you choose to make).


Bias Binding or Fold Over Elastic:

  • 3 x 2cm (13/16“) wide x 65cm (approx. 26“) lengths

Optional:

  • Rivets: 4 x 8mm (5/16“) (single or double cap)
  • One-Way Stretch Mesh: 26cm (10 1/4“) wide x 12cm (4 3/4“) high (per mesh slip pocket)
  • Fold-over-Elastic: 2cm (13/16“) wide x 26cm (10 1/4“) per mesh slip pocket

FINISHED SIZE: 

The bag measures as follows: W: 22cm x H: 12cm x D: 7cm (W: 8 1/2" x H: 4 3/4" x D: 2 3/4")
